0

I have a vagrant box, provisioned with Ansible that needs testing on github pull requests. Is it possible to setup CI test suite for the mirror in gitlab-ci without extra expenses on droplets? Or maybe this is something that could be possible with upcoming automation on github? Big fan of travis but looks like they not going to support virtualbox deployment in their containers anytime soon.

1 Answer 1

2

You can do via docker, since it's a test. Here is an example repository, both docker and vagrant. https://github.com/jonashackt/gitlab-ci-stack https://blog.codecentric.de/en/2018/05/gitlab-ci-pipeline/

1
  • Thank you, saw this post before. Good approach, but I was looking to spin tests on gitlab free servers, need to check if I could include these runners in that workflow.
    – charlie137
    Nov 5, 2018 at 18:11

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.